Operational Disruption is any unexpected event, failure, or interruption that prevents normal business processes, services, or systems from functioning as intended. It can be caused by technical issues (server crashes, ransomware attacks, internet outages), human error, supply chain breakdowns, natural disasters, or even third-party vendor failures.
